Nonna's Pastina Soup

6 cups chicken stock or bone broth 2-3 medium carrots 2 ribs celery 1 small yellow onion 2 cloves garlic ¼ teaspoon dried thyme 1 bay leaf 1 parmesan cheese rind 1 tablespoon lemon juice 6 ounces stellette pasta parmesan cheese grated, optional garnish parsley optional garnish
Combine the chicken stock, carrots, celery, onion, garlic, thyme, bay leaf, parmesan rind, salt, and pepper. Cover and bring to a boil over high heat.
Reduce the heat to simmer and cook for 20-30 minutes, until the vegetables are very tender.
Discard the thyme, bay leaf, and cheese rind. Blend the softened vegetables with about ⅓ of the broth until smooth. Be careful with hot liquids!
Return the pureed mixture to the pot and stir it into the remaining broth. Alternatively, use an immersion blender to blend directly in the pot.
Add the lemon juice, and adjust seasoning with salt and pepper to taste.
Cook the pasta separately in salted water according to the package instructions. Drain and divide between bowls.
Pour the hot soup over the pasta and garnish with grated parmesan and chopped parsley if desired. Serve immediately.
Chef Jenn's Tips:
For the best flavor, use homemade chicken broth or high-quality store-bought broth. For a vegan version, swap in vegetable broth.
Don’t skip the parmesan rind—it's key for a rich, savory broth.
A splash of lemon juice or a touch of apple cider vinegar balances the flavors.
Cook the pasta separately to avoid it becoming too soft in the broth. Store pasta and soup separately if you're saving leftovers.
